British Heavyweight Daniel Dubois is confident ahead of his fight against Joe Joyce. The undefeated fighter is also optimistic about things after his fight, provided he gets the win. The two are set to meet in a blockbuster heavyweight clash on November 28, and many predict that the winner could be the next heavyweight world champion. Despite this, Dubois is staying focused on the task at hand.

Speaking to ESPN ahead of his fight, Dubois spoke about feeling the pressure when people say he’s the next big thing. He said, “There’s no pressure. I enjoy it. It’s part of the… part of the journey. It’s part of the… when you’ve got goals of winning the fights and coming through these… these [fighters] they’re putting me up against so… I enjoy it.”

He also spoke about the fight against Joyce and said, “On paper yea, it’s a 50/50 fight. But on the night, I’m looking forward to making the fight as easy as I can, you know. That’s what I always do. Adapt, and you’ve got to find a way to win.”
However, he added, “No, I don’t look past. This is for me… you know, this is… this is the next big fight, the world title fight. This is it…Then the world’s my oyster. Who’s next?”

What next for Daniel Dubois?
It is clear that Dubois fancies his chances in this fight and is optimistic about the future. So, what could the future hold for the ‘Dynamite’? The WBO ranks him at #2. If Joshua has to vacate the WBO belt to fight Fury, fans could see Dubois fight mandatory, Oleksandr Usyk for the WBO title. If not, they may see him in yet another blockbuster event with some other upcoming fighter.
